* The ASBA Educational Foundation is currently seeking applications for the 2023 Scholarship Award Program. The Foundation has awarded college scholarships to sons/daughters/legal wards of Arkansas school board members since 1994. The awards are based on a student’s academic record and leadership potential. The ASBA Freshman Scholarship is a $2,500 scholarship awarded to four high school seniors who will enter two-year or four-year institutions of higher education. Recipients must be the sons/daughters/legal wards of publicly elected Arkansas school board members who have served on his/her local board at some time during the 2022-2023 school year.

 

The Arkansas School Plant Management Association (ASPMA) seeks to promote the continuation of education by offering scholarships to students in search of a vocational, associate or bachelor’s degree.

Any graduating high school senior is eligible to apply for a scholarship. A total of $18,000 is budgeted this year for this program for individuals based on the selection criteria. The scholarship amount given to any one student is at the discretion of the scholarship committee but this amount shall not exceed $5,000. Awarded scholarships are eligible for renewal if funds are available. The scholarship payment shall be made directly to the student to assist them with their educational expenses.
